Transaction 8da391c941fe780c5d968017e1dc83a3266d94b089b07a18d438ad6148c31dd3
1 Input
1 Output
-
8da391c941fe780c5d968017e1dc83a3266d94b089b07a18d438ad6148c31dd3:0
- value
- 88897
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c48ef0a7f10203bbeffd85e6ecf1d24847c59d4
- address
- bc1qm3yw7znlzqsrh0hlmp0xancayjz8ckw5xvy3mu